Signal processing apparatus and methods
First Claim
1. A method of delivering specific programming at at least one of a plurality of receiver stations in a communications network, comprising the steps of:
- generating control instructions in said communications network;
receiving a control signal at a transmitter station in said communications network, said control signal operative to communicate said control instructions;
transmitting said control instructions to said at least one of said plurality of receiver stations in said communications network in response to said control signal, said control instructions including information regarding a plurality of units of programming and effective at said at least one of said plurality of receiver stations in said communications network to control a computer at said at least one of said plurality of receiver stations to generate a receiver specific value by performing a benefit determination which processes
1) receiver specific information that is calculated by said computer and
2) said information regarding at least one of said plurality of units of programming, said receiver specific information derived from specific criteria stored at said receiver station, said specific criteria defining relevant characteristics of a user of said at least one of said plurality of receiver stations, select at least one of said plurality of units of programming based on said receiver specific value, and cause said selected at least one of said plurality of units of programming to be communicated based on
1) said receiver specific value and
2) identification or location information of said selected at least one of said plurality of units of programming;
communicating at least one additional unit of programming to a transmitter at said transmitter station; and
transmitting said at least one additional unit of programming from said transmitter station to said at least one of said plurality of receiver stations in said communications network for delivery as a presentation with said selected at least one of said plurality of units of programming.
1 Assignment
0 Petitions
Accused Products
Abstract
A unified system of programming communication. The system encompasses the prior art (television, radio, broadcast hardcopy, computer communications, etc.) and new user specific mass media. Within the unified system, parallel processing computer systems, each having an input (e.g., 77) controlling a plurality of computers (e.g., 205), generate and output user information at receiver stations. Under broadcast control, local computers (73, 205), combine user information selectively into prior art communications to exhibit personalized mass media programming at video monitors (202), speakers (263), printers (221), etc. At intermediate transmission stations (e.g., cable television stations), signals in network broadcasts and from local inputs (74, 77, 97, 98) cause control processors (71) and computers (73) to selectively automate connection and operation of receivers (53), recorder/players (76), computers (73), generators (82), strippers (81), etc. At receiver stations, signals in received transmissions and from local inputs (225, 218, 22) cause control processors (200) and computers (205) to automate connection and operation of converters (201), tuners (215), decryptors (224), recorder/players (217), computers (205), furnaces (206), etc. Processors (71, 200) meter and monitor availability and usage of programming.
951 Citations
28 Claims
-
1. A method of delivering specific programming at at least one of a plurality of receiver stations in a communications network, comprising the steps of:
-
generating control instructions in said communications network; receiving a control signal at a transmitter station in said communications network, said control signal operative to communicate said control instructions; transmitting said control instructions to said at least one of said plurality of receiver stations in said communications network in response to said control signal, said control instructions including information regarding a plurality of units of programming and effective at said at least one of said plurality of receiver stations in said communications network to control a computer at said at least one of said plurality of receiver stations to generate a receiver specific value by performing a benefit determination which processes
1) receiver specific information that is calculated by said computer and
2) said information regarding at least one of said plurality of units of programming, said receiver specific information derived from specific criteria stored at said receiver station, said specific criteria defining relevant characteristics of a user of said at least one of said plurality of receiver stations, select at least one of said plurality of units of programming based on said receiver specific value, and cause said selected at least one of said plurality of units of programming to be communicated based on
1) said receiver specific value and
2) identification or location information of said selected at least one of said plurality of units of programming;communicating at least one additional unit of programming to a transmitter at said transmitter station; and transmitting said at least one additional unit of programming from said transmitter station to said at least one of said plurality of receiver stations in said communications network for delivery as a presentation with said selected at least one of said plurality of units of programming.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A method of delivering a receiver specific programming at at least one of a plurality of receiver stations in a communications network, comprising the steps of:
-
storing a control signal and selected data at a transmitter station in said communications network; and transmitting a transmission including said stored control signal and said stored selected data, said control signal effective at said at least one of a plurality of receiver stations in said communications network to control a computer to generate a receiver specific value by performing a benefit determination which processes
1) receiver specific information that is calculated by said computer and
2) said selected data, said receiver specific information derived from specific criteria stored at said receiver station, said specific criteria defining relevant characteristics of a user of said at least one of a plurality of receiver stations, select at least one unit of programming based on said receiver specific value, and output said selected specific programming based on
1) said receiver specific value and
2) identification or location information of said selected at least one unit of programming;communicating programming including said selected at least one unit of programming to a transmitter at said transmitter station; and transmitting said programming from said transmitter station to said at least one of said plurality of receiver stations in said communications network. - View Dependent Claims (11)
-
-
12. A method for controlling the transmission of a control signal from an intermediate transmitter station to a receiver station in a communications network, comprising the steps of:
-
receiving, at said intermediate transmitter station in said communications network, information regarding a first control signal; receiving a second control signal operative to cause a first computer at said intermediate transmitter station in said communications network to select data and to communicate said first control signal to a memory of said computer based on said data; and transmitting, to said receiver station in said communications network, said selected first control signal, said selected first control signal operative at said receiver station in said communications network to control a second computer at said receiver station to generate a receiver specific value by performing a benefit determination which processes
1) receiver specific information that is calculated by said second computer and
2) information regarding at least one unit of programming, said receiver specific information derived from specific criteria stored at a memory associated with said second computer, said specific criteria defining relevant characteristics of a user of said receiver station, select some of said at least one unit of based on said receiver specific value, and cause said selected some of said at least one unit of programming to be communicated to an output device based on
1) said receiver specific control and
2) identification or location information of said some of said at least one unit of programming;communicating said at least one unit of programming to a transmitter at said intermediate transmitter station; and transmitting said at least one unit of programming from said intermediate transmitter station to said receiver station in said communications network. - View Dependent Claims (13, 14, 15, 16)
-
-
17. A method of delivering a receiver specific program at a receiver station having a computer and an output device, comprising perform the following steps of:
-
receiving, at said receiver station, a broadcast or cablecast information transmission comprising control instructions which include information regarding a plurality of units of programming; detecting said control instructions in said broadcast or cablecast information transmission and passing said detected control instructions to said computer at said receiver station; receiving said plurality of units of programming at said receiver station; controlling said computer at said receiver station based on said detected and passed control instructions, said step of controlling comprising controlling said computer to; generate a receiver specific value by performing a benefit determination which processes
1) receiver specific information that is calculated by said computer at said receiver station and
2) said information regarding said plurality of units of programming, said receiver specific information derived from specific criteria stored at said receiver station, said specific criteria defining relevant characteristics of a user of said receiver station;select at least one of said plurality of units of programming based on said receiver specific computer generated value; and cause said selected at least one of said plurality of units of programming to be communicated based on
1) said receiver specific value and
2) identification or location information of said selected at least one of said plurality of units of programming;receiving in said cablecast or broadcast transmission at least one additional unit of programming at said receiver station; and delivering through said output device a receiver station specific presentation of two or more units of programming, said two or more units of programming including said selected at least one of said plurality of units of programming and said at least one additional unit of programming. - View Dependent Claims (18, 19, 20, 21, 22)
-
-
23. A receiver station apparatus for delivering a presentation of two or more units of programming comprising:
-
a program input receiver that receives a broadcast or cablecast information transmission comprising control instructions and at least one additional unit of programming, said control instructions including information regarding a plurality of units of programming; a detector operatively connected to said program input receiver that detects said control instructions in said broadcast or cablecast information transmission; a computer operatively connected to, said detector and said output device for performing the following operations based upon said detected and passed control instructions; generating a receiver specific value by performing a benefit determination which processes
1) receiver specific information that is calculated by said computer and
2) said information regarding said plurality of units of programming, said receiver specific information derived from specific criteria stored at said receiver station apparatus, said specific criteria defining relavant characteristics of a user of said receiver station apparatus;selecting at least one of said plurality of units of programming based on said receiver specific computer generated value; and causing said selected at least one of said plurality of units of programming to be communicated based on
1) said receiver specific value and
2) identification or location information of said selected at least one of said plurality of units of programming;an output device operatively connected to said computer that delivers a receiver station specific presentation of two or more units of programming, said two or more units of programming including said selected at least one of said plurality of units of programming and said at least one additional unit of programming. - View Dependent Claims (24, 25, 26, 27, 28)
-
Specification